Joshua 2:19

KJV ORIGINAL
And it shall be, that whosoever shall go out of the doors of thy house into the street, his blood shall be upon his head, and we will be guiltless: and whosoever shall be with thee in the house, his blood shall be on our head, if any hand be upon him.

✦ MADE SIMPLE

Here's what will happen: if anyone leaves your house and goes out into the street, they will be responsible for their own death, and we won't be blamed. But if anyone stays inside the house with you and gets hurt, then we will be responsible for their death.

⚡ THE BOTTOM LINE

The spies are telling Rahab that their promise to protect her family only applies to those who stay inside her house during the attack.

📚 Historical Context

In the book of Joshua, two Israelite spies were sent to Jericho to scout the land before the Israelites' conquest. Rahab, a resident of Jericho, hid the spies from the king's soldiers and helped them escape in exchange for safety for herself and her family. The spies promised that anyone who stayed in her house would be protected, but those who left would bear the responsibility for their own lives.
